BETHEL FLOTILLA
Memorial Day Monday, May 30th is the day for Bethel Flotilla! We're putting together a group of outdoor-loving folks into canoes or kayaks, and riding the Allegheny River from Tidioute to Tionesta, PA (about 2 hours from Bethel, northwest of the Allegheny National Forest). This is a 15-mile stretch on the river, which takes about 5-6 hours to complete for recreational-grade arms normal folk like us come with, so don't worry: it's not like Iron Man marathons and such. There's a Facebook event page set up, also you can always stop Mark or Angelo Sun and ask for details. Prices vary from $45 to $17 per vessel (not per person!), depending on your choice of 2-person canoe, 2-person kayak, single person kayak, or whether you'll be using your own gear. Families are able to ride the same canoe, as they are rated for up to 1,200 lbs. It's a beautiful, scenic ride down a quiet river, the perfect getaway for those who love to spend time outside enjoying nature and its beauty! Hope you can join us, let Angelo or Mark know!

MISSIONS OF THE MONTH……….
CITY RESCUE MISSION…..Happy 100th Birthday!! Through the years we’ve grown and served thousands of people in distress. God has kept us going and we are grateful to Him and you, our friends who share a passion to help others. In 1910, Billy Sunday, the famous evangelist, led a crusade in New Castle that resulted in a great spiritual revival. Many who belong to the Personal Workers League were so influenced by Sunday’s testimony that they took action to start a rescue mission in New Castle. Mel Trotter, another famous evangelist, assisted Robert McKinney and the Personal Workers League to found the City Rescue Mission in November 1911.

HARMS/WYCLIFFE…..Wycliffe Bible Translators is the organization for whom Phill and Judy Harms work All who are with Wycliffe are doing and supporting Bible translations. Phill and Judy are scheduled to be in Columbia, S.A. now. They have been working on translations of Psalms and Proverbs into Epena. Also had been waiting on the finalization of I and II Samuel that they are planning to have published.
They appreciate Bethel's financial and prayer support of their Bible translation ministry. Their home when in the U.S. is in Carlinville, IL.
